Output 5c39fcaad3433fcef2ded41c4fe1bb6a344f11430692555f898972417fa2e108:0

value
63368338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fffeb0026e07960ed1e14e3516ff52e04990aa0 OP_EQUAL
address
3LepNkAUEGdgs9etAwHGZdWXsogxRuXkbg
transaction
5c39fcaad3433fcef2ded41c4fe1bb6a344f11430692555f898972417fa2e108
spent
true